MEMO — Veltrine Launch Plan

To the board: the Veltrine launch remains scheduled for the spring window. Manufacturing at the Osgard facility has passed final quality gates, channel partners are contracted, and the marketing sequence begins six weeks prior. Pricing has been stress-tested against three demand scenarios, all of which sustain target contribution margins.

Risks are documented in the appendix. The confidential note below details our plans beyond launch.

management briefing: Only 33 of the 504 pilot accounts renewed Holox, so a churn review is set for August 1. Fenysix Logistics is in early talks to buy Zoroxix Group for about $459.9 million.

# Service Accounts: String Extraction

The `extract-i18n` script pulls translatable strings from all Bramblewick repos and pushes them to the Glossa service. It runs under the `i18n-extractor` service account. Do not run it under your personal account; Glossa rate-limits individual users aggressively. The account has write access to the staging catalog only. Set the token in your shell before invoking the script. The current staging token is below.

API key for kahap-kafog: zpat15_6qzxZ7YR8aDwjmp

## Artifact Signing — SDK Parity Notes (Weekly Sync)

Kestrel SDK for Android reached parity with the Swift client this sprint: offline queueing, batched telemetry, and retry semantics now match. Both SDKs ship as signed artifacts from the same pipeline. Remaining gap: background sync throttling, targeted next sprint. Verify both release bundles before tagging. Both artifacts validate against the shared signing key below.

signing key of kawig-fafog = bky19_6Fypv1qws7J8qJtaYjX